Salzburg Airport adds Mediterranean routes but braces for Lufthansa strike disruption
Salzburg Airport’s summer schedule introduces new routes to Alicante, Cagliari and Genoa, strengthening its Southern Europe focus. Yet the airport has pre-emptively cancelled all flights to and from Frankfurt on 12 February because of a German Lufthansa strike, affecting Austrian passengers’ long-haul connections. Mobility managers should reroute travellers or use rail alternatives, while passengers retain EU261 rebooking rights. The episode highlights the fragility of regional air links just weeks before the EU’s new biometric border system goes live.
Vienna Airport breaks ground on €55 m ‘OP4 NEXT’ office park to serve growing AirportCity tenant base
Vienna Airport has launched construction of a €55 million, 17,000 m² office park that will create space for about 1,000 new jobs in its AirportCity complex. The expansion addresses booming demand from international companies that value direct terminal access and streamlined immigration procedures for foreign staff. By relocating administration away from the terminals, the project should also free passenger-handling capacity ahead of the EU biometric Entry/Exit System roll-out.
